Key Responsibilities:
Conduct initial assessments of new referrals by performing comprehensive evaluations of new patients referred for nutritional therapy by reviewing their complete medical history, current health status, and assessing their dietary habits, lifestyle factors, and any specific nutritional concerns to identify the most appropriate treatment approach.
Develop and implement personalised treatment plans by collaborating closely with patients, their families, and the healthcare team to design individualised nutritional care plans that address the patient's unique medical conditions.
Write detailed and persuasive motivation letters to medical aid providers, offering clinical justifications for the approval of oral nutritional supplements or feeds by clearly outlining the patient's nutritional needs, health conditions, and the medical necessity of the supplements for their recovery or ongoing health maintenance.
Provide appropriate prescriptions for nutritional supplements or feeds
Regularly track and evaluate the progress of referred patients by conducting follow-up assessments, reviewing lab results, and adjusting the treatment plan as needed to ensure nutritional goals are being met
Attend multidisciplinary team meetings, offering expert nutritional input to the care plan, collaborating with other healthcare professionals to ensure comprehensive care, and attending family meetings when required to provide guidance and discuss the patient's nutritional care needs with family members.
Ensure accurate and timely administration and billing records in accordance with healthcare regulations to facilitate proper insurance claims and reimbursement.
Prepare comprehensive discharge guidelines and reports for patients, including post-discharge nutritional care instructions, summarising their treatment, progress, and ongoing nutritional needs, ensuring that the patient, their families and their caregivers are well-informed and able to continue care effectively after discharge.
